How Riverside Health Services Compares

Riverside Health Services is a 56-bed for-profit nursing facility in Arkoma, Oklahoma. It holds an overall CMS rating of 1 out of 5 stars, below the Oklahoma average of 2.7 stars. Its lowest sub-rating is staffing at 1 star. Its rate of falls resulting in major injury (0.0%) is below the Oklahoma average of 4.7%, a favorable sign for resident care. With 56 certified beds, it maintains moderate occupancy at roughly 71% occupied.

By the numbers vs. Oklahoma average

  • Long-stay antipsychotic medication use: 14.6% — better than the Oklahoma average of 17.5%.
  • Falls with major injury: 0.0% — better than the Oklahoma average of 4.7% (100% lower).
  • High-risk pressure ulcers: 8.7% — worse than the Oklahoma average of 4.7% (84% higher).

Comparisons use CMS Care Compare data (updated September 9, 2026) measured against Oklahoma averages across 283 facilities tracked by ElderVoice.

The Senior Community Around Arkoma

Arkoma sits in Le Flore County, where adults 65 and older make up about 17.8% of the population — a higher share of seniors than Oklahoma as a whole (15.7% statewide). The area's median household income is lower than the state average, reflecting a more affordable area.
